技术文摘
Vue 直连 MySQL 的实现步骤
Vue 直连 MySQL 的实现步骤
在现代 Web 开发中,Vue 框架因其高效和灵活的特性而备受青睐。有时,我们可能需要 Vue 直接与 MySQL 数据库进行连接,以实现更强大的功能。下面将详细介绍 Vue 直连 MySQL 的实现步骤。
第一步:安装必要的依赖
首先,需要安装用于连接 MySQL 数据库的相关依赖。可以使用 Node.js 的包管理工具 npm 来安装,比如 mysql 库。
第二步:创建数据库连接配置 在项目中创建一个配置文件,用于存储 MySQL 数据库的连接信息,包括主机名、用户名、密码、数据库名称等。
第三步:编写连接数据库的代码 在 Vue 组件或相关的 JavaScript 文件中,引入之前安装的依赖,并使用配置文件中的信息来创建数据库连接。
第四步:执行数据库操作 通过连接对象,可以执行各种数据库操作,如查询数据、插入数据、更新数据和删除数据等。
第五步:处理数据返回 在执行数据库操作后,获取返回的数据,并根据业务需求进行处理和展示。
第六步:错误处理 在连接数据库和执行操作的过程中,可能会出现各种错误,如连接失败、查询错误等。需要对这些错误进行捕获和处理,以提供友好的错误提示。
第七步:优化和性能考虑 为了提高性能,需要合理使用数据库连接池、优化查询语句、避免频繁的数据库操作等。
第八步:安全注意事项 在实际应用中,要注意保护数据库的连接信息,避免将敏感信息暴露在前端代码中。可以通过服务器端的中间件来处理数据库连接和操作,以增强安全性。
通过以上步骤,就可以实现 Vue 直连 MySQL 数据库,为应用提供更强大的数据支持和交互能力。但在实际开发中,还需要根据具体的项目需求和架构进行适当的调整和优化。
TAGS: Vue 技术 Vue 直连 MySQL MySQL 操作 数据连接
- 正则表达式在文件中修改数值并添加小数点的方法
- 绝对定位子元素高度随父元素滚动内容高度变动的方法
- FormData返回 [Symbol(state)] 错误的解决方法
- 内容溢出时显示滚动条、不溢出时隐藏滚动条的实现方法
- CSS 动画不响应高度变化,怎样实现盒子高度平滑过渡
- CSS类名命名规范:串行命名与小驼峰命名,孰优?
- 用正则表达式对文本文件纯数字值除以 10 并添加小数点的方法
- 给容器添加不规则图形边框的方法
- Chrome 中如何实现跨区域捕获鼠标移动事件
- three.js中利用帧编号管理优化渲染性能的方法
- CSS中font: 14px/20px的含义是什么
- FormData 错误:[Symbol(state)] 的解决方法
- 在线编辑器怎样实现交互式界面、标尺线及打印功能
- Vue Router 与 jQuery 助力纯 HTML 网页实现 History 路由需求的方法
- absolute子元素高度随父元素滚动内容变化的方法